The Sunday Times Rich List 2013 is the 25th annual survey of the wealthiest people resident in the United Kingdom, published by The Sunday Times on 21 April 2013.[1]

The Guardian noted that "the annual rich list is dominated by Russian and Indian billionaires, with the highest ranking Briton being the Duke of Westminster, worth £7.8bn thanks to his property holdings in London's Mayfair and Belgravia and ranked eighth."[2]

Top 10 fortunes

2013[1] Name Citizenship Source of wealth 2012[3]
Rank Net worth
£ bn
Rank Net worth
£ bn
1 Increase £13.30 Increase Alisher Usmanov  Russia Mining and investment 2 £12.32
2 Increase £10.00 Increase Leonard Blavatnik  United States Industry 5 £7.58
3 Increase £10.60 Increase Sri and Gopi Hinduja  India Industry and finance 4 £8.60
4 Decrease £10.00 Decrease Lakshmi Mittal and family  India Steel 1 £12.70
5 Decrease £9.30 Decrease Roman Abramovich  Russia Oil and industry 3 £9.50
6 Increase £8.80 Increase John Fredriksen and family  Cyprus Shipping and oil services 9 £6.60
7 Increase £8.28 Increase David and Simon Reuben  United Kingdom Property, metal trading and internet 8 £7.08
8 Decrease £7.80 Increase Gerald Grosvenor, 6th Duke of Westminster  United Kingdom Inheritance and property 7 £7.35
9 Decrease £7.40 Steady Ernesto and Kirsty Bertarelli  Switzerland &  United Kingdom Pharmaceuticals 6 £7.40
10 Increase £7.00 Increase Charlene de Carvalho-Heineken and Michel Carvalho  Netherlands[4] Inheritance, banking, brewing (Heineken) 11 £5.49
